If the cumulative number of species found in a quadrat are plotted against the number of quadrats sampled, a curve will emerge. Even if the asymptote is never reached because of many rare species, biologists can estimate the total number based on this curve. Evenness refers to the equality of the proportion of each species within an area or community. therefore increasing its biodiversity. Beta-diversity () compares two different areas and is the sum of species unique to each area. This lesson contains the Biology content and the connections to real world events. Trying to count everything in an entire ecosystem would be impossible, so scientists use a tool called the quadrat, which is a frame of fixed size placed randomly in the environment in which to do the counting.
